Taxonomic Classification

Rank Large-eared Mountain Vole Prickly Yellow
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Magnoliopsida (Dicots)
Order Rodentia (Rodents) Sapindales (Sapindales)
Family Cricetidae Rutaceae
Genus Alticola Zanthoxylum
Species Alticola macrotis Zanthoxylum caribaeum
